Nothing is more important to business success than the knowledge and know-how of workers. In the industrial era, management’s role was showing workers what to do. In the knowledge era, workers want to learn, but hate to be trained because telling them how to do something insults their intelligence. Study after study finds that workers get 80 percent of their job know-how informally. The choice is whether they do it well or to do it poorly.
